When your liquid metal forgets how to liquid. (Sorry, I cleaned the chip before I took the pic) by DistributionOk1214 in iiiiiiitttttttttttt

[–]Jona607 8 points9 points  (0 children)

Those are phase change liquid metal pads, they're solid (not dried out) under room temperature, and will liquify once heated. The spill between layers are actually fine as long as it's not beyond the exterior barrier.

But since you've unscrewed the thermal module, would recommend removing the silicones and swap back for standard thermal grease. The original design requires a speciific clamping force when tightening the screws so things don't spill.
